Scheduling Method

Press C (command) on the Traffic Class Configuration menu, and then you can see
"Scheduling Method" as Figure 4-28. You can configure the scheduling method
on this screen.

The following describes commands to be used on this screen.
S
Selects QOS scheduling method.
Press S (command), and then the appearance of the command prompt becomes "Select
scheduling method >". Press 1" for using Strict Priority Queueing, 2 for Weighted Round
Robin, 3 for Weighted Deficit Round Robin, and "4" for Round Robin.
M Configures the specific gravity on a priority (Traffic Class).
1. Press M (command), and then the appearance of the command becomes "Enter queue
ID >". Enter the number of strict priority queue
2. The appearance of the command prompt becomes "Enter weight for queue ID #>".
Then enter Wheight using the value between 0 and 127.
